Design and Technology: Hey there, Sparky
Learning Intentions
Students will:
- demonstrate an understanding of how electricity can control movement.
- understand closed and open circuits in the context of engineering a battery powered device.
- understand the characteristics and properties of a range of materials, systems, components, tools, and equipment can be evaluated according to the impact of their use.
- identify and describe competing considerations in the design of battery powered products.
- describe how design and technologies, particularly engineering, contribute to meeting present and future needs.
Design and Technology: Dancing on the Ceiling: an engineering ‘feet’
Learning Intentions
Students will:
• understand that forces control movement in a system, by understanding the impact that the force of gravity has on how we live life on Earth
• describe how forces (gravity) and the properties of materials affect function in a product or system
• identify how animals are experienced engineers with developed biological systems of movement
• identify how engineers have incorporated structures and methods from the living world into products and solutions in the human-made world
• understand the impact gravity has on how we live life on Earth, and how this changes with space travel
• understand the ways that suitability of materials influences design choices and solutions
• understand that our human desire to demarcate directions, such as up and down, impacts how spaces are defined and designed on Earth and in space.
